Key Responsibilities

1. Strategic HR Business Partnering

  • Partner with senior leadership to support people strategies aligned with business and global priorities
  • Provide advisory support on organization design, workforce planning, talent management, and change initiatives
  • Drive execution of performance management, talent reviews, and succession planning processes
  • Act as a trusted advisor to leaders on employee relations and organizational matters
  • Support the continuous improvement of HR policies, processes, and governance frameworks

2. Compensation, Benefits & HR Operations

  • Own and manage annual compensation processes including salary review, bonus, and incentive programs
  • Oversee monthly payroll operations ensuring accuracy, timeliness, and compliance
  • Support workforce cost planning, HR budget tracking, and headcount management
  • Coordinate compensation benchmarking and market analysis with regional/global stakeholders
  • Ensure compliance with Korean labor law while aligning with global HR standards

3. Team & Stakeholder Management

  • Support day-to-day management and development of the HR/GA team
  • Collaborate closely with global HR teams on policies, systems, and initiatives
  • Build effective working relationships with business leaders and cross-functional stakeholders
  • Facilitate coordination between HR, Finance, and other departments

4. Employee Relations & Organizational Culture

  • Serve as a key point of contact for employee relations, including grievances, investigations, and conflict resolution
  • Ensure fair, consistent, and compliant handling of HR matters
  • Support Labor-Management Committee (LMC) activities and internal communication where applicable
  • Contribute to employee engagement initiatives and organizational culture programs

5. Learning & Development

  • Coordinate with regional L&D teams to support leadership and capability development programs
  • Support onboarding and new hire integration initiatives
  • Assist in identifying development needs and supporting relevant training programs

6. Global HR Systems & Projects

  • Support the operation and enhancement of global HR systems (Performance Management, HRIS, e-Learning)
  • Participate in regional/global HR projects and process improvement initiatives
  • Contribute to HR reporting, analytics, and data-driven decision-making

Qualifications

  • Minimum 8–12 years of progressive HR experience, with solid exposure across the full employee lifecycle
  • Proven hands-on experience in Compensation & Benefits, including payroll, salary review, and incentive programs
  • Strong knowledge of Korean labor law and employee relations practices, with the ability to apply them in a practical business context
  • Experience working in multinational or globally connected environments, with the ability to collaborate across regions and cultures
  • Strong business and HR acumen, with the ability to analyze issues, identify solutions, and execute effectively
  • Demonstrated ability to build trust and influence stakeholders at multiple levels within the organization
  • Solid experience in HR operations, compliance, and policy implementation, ensuring consistency and governance
  • Comfortable working in a fast-paced and evolving environment, with the ability to manage ambiguity while maintaining operational excellence
  • Strong problem-solving, communication, and interpersonal skills, with a practical and hands-on approach
  • Experience in HR data analysis and reporting, with proficiency in Excel; experience with tools such as Power BI is a plus
  • Strong project management and execution capabilities, with attention to detail and ownership mindset
  • Fluent in Korean and English, both written and spoken
